All SQL files in the Bramblewick repo must pass sqlcheck before merge. Rules: uppercase keywords, explicit column lists (no SELECT *), and one statement per migration file. Exceptions require a lint-waiver comment with a reviewer's initials and rationale. The linter config lives in tooling/sql/, versioned alongside the schema. CI enforces all of this on every branch. Signed migration bundles are verified against the key printed below.

rollout seal: bky3_7wZ

INTERNAL MEMO — Finance Team Only

Re: Term Sheet from Caldrey Systems

Caldrey's revised term sheet arrived Tuesday. Key points: a three-year supply commitment, volume rebates tiered at 8% and 12%, and an exclusivity clause covering the Velmora product line. Lena Harwick has flagged the exclusivity language as potentially restrictive given our pipeline with other partners. Please model cash impact under both tiers before Friday's review. Our position going into negotiations is noted below.

board note of kahag-baguf: The finance team signed off on a budget of $419.2 million for Project Gorvan.

// On-call note: we've been chasing leaked file descriptors in the Fennelworth
// sidecar since the v4.2 rollout. Every client below MUST be constructed once
// at startup and reused; creating per-request clients is what exhausted the
// fd table last Tuesday. If you add a new connection here, register it with
// the shutdown hook in lifecycle.go and confirm lsof counts stay flat under
// load. The Quillhaven metrics client authenticates with the key directly below.

service key, yafof-yawip: kto23_qlEgLWvvEV42YPcfBkq4o77

## Artifact Signing — SDK Parity Notes (Weekly Sync)

Kestrel SDK for Android reached parity with the Swift client this sprint: offline queueing, batched telemetry, and retry semantics now match. Both SDKs ship as signed artifacts from the same pipeline. Remaining gap: background sync throttling, targeted next sprint. Verify both release bundles before tagging. Both artifacts validate against the shared signing key below.

signing key of kawig-fafog = bky19_6Fypv1qws7J8qJtaYjX